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
77367 8228396706 37183432685
6798 028165 661529
6798 028165 661529
953773 8600 50680 82589 632
All about undefined
Interested in learning more?
6798 028165 661529
953773 8600 50680 82589 632
See more
6579 4929149044
928431 3036075 5509
See more
601 18939966652
76600397 517 0875702 24572 846374217
See more